## Summary
State University of New York at Purchase is a public college located in Purchase, New York, United States. Founded in 1967, it is part of the State University of New York (SUNY) system and offers undergraduate and graduate programs with a focus on arts and sciences.

### Overview
State University of New York at Purchase is a public college located in Purchase, New York. It was founded in 1967 as part of the State University of New York (SUNY) system. The university offers undergraduate and graduate programs with a focus on arts and sciences.

### Location and Campus
The university is situated at 735 Anderson Hill Rd, Purchase, NY 10577-1400. It is part of the SUNY system, which includes 64 public universities and colleges across New York.

### Academic Programs
State University of New York at Purchase offers a variety of undergraduate and graduate programs. Its academic focus includes arts and sciences, providing students with a broad educational foundation.

### Admissions and Enrollment
The university has an admission rate of 74%, meaning 74% of applicants are accepted. The admission yield rate is 19%, indicating the percentage of admitted students who enroll. As of 2020-2021, the university enrolls approximately 3,685 students.

### Classification and Membership
State University of New York at Purchase is classified as a "baccalaureate college: arts and sciences focus" by the Carnegie Classification. It is also a member of the American Association of State Colleges and Universities (AASCU), reflecting its commitment to public higher education excellence.
